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from Stourbridge Town to Mottingham start from as little as £12.50

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from Stourbridge Town to Mottingham start from £44.60 one way, or £50.00 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from Stourbridge Town to Mottingham are available for £81.00 one way, or £145.50 return

Facilities and Accessibility

The station is equipped with a ticket office that operates from 07:00 to 18:00 on weekdays, and from 09:00 to 18:00 on Saturdays, ensuring easy access to tickets and customer support. Additionally, you can collect tickets purchased online at the on-site ticket machines available for your convenience. However, it's important to note that the station does not provide accessible ticket machines, so those with mobility challenges should plan accordingly.

Stourbridge Town Station features step-free access throughout, making it classified as a category A station in terms of accessibility. While it lacks certain amenities such as waiting rooms and restrooms, it compensates with essential services like CCTV for safety, induction loops for the hearing-impaired, and assistance from friendly station staff or help points during operational hours. Bicycle enthusiasts will find limited storage with CCTV oversight for extra security.

Accessibility and Comfort

The station is partially accessible, with step-free access to both platforms, although interchange between them does require the use of stairs. Toilets, including accessible and baby-changing facilities, are located on Platform 1 and are open during staffing hours. If you’re cycling to the station, there are 26 bicycle spaces available, complete with sheltered stands. Coffee enthusiasts will be pleased with the availability of a coffee kiosk and Selecta vending machines, perfect for grabbing a quick refreshment while waiting for your train.

Convenient Transport Connections

Mottingham Station is well-connected with several transport links to further ease your journey. Replacement bus services provide links toward New Eltham from Bus Stop MN on Court Road, and towards Lee from Bus Stop MD outside the Tarn Bird Sanctuary.
